Abstract

The utility model discloses an anti-adhesive-solidification impregnated paper gluing device which comprises an adhesive storage box, wherein a partition plate is vertically welded at the middle position inside the adhesive storage box and divides the interior of the adhesive storage box into two adhesive dipping cavities, second door-shaped frames are vertically fixed at the positions, close to the middle position, of two ends of the upper part of the adhesive storage box through bolts, door-shaped rods are arranged at the lower parts of the two second door-shaped frames in a sliding mode, movable compression rollers are arranged between the inner walls of two sides of the two door-shaped rods in a rotating mode, a driving assembly is arranged on one of the second door-shaped frames, and a heating and stirring mechanism is arranged at the lower part inside the adhesive storage box. According to the utility model, the heating and stirring of the two dipping cavities are alternately realized, and when one dipping cavity is heated and stirred, the dipping paper is positioned in the other dipping cavity, so that the dipping effect is prevented from being influenced by glue fluctuation generated by stirring.

Description

Prevent gumming device of impregnated paper that glues and solidify
Technical Field
The utility model relates to the technical field of sizing equipment, in particular to a sizing device for impregnated paper capable of preventing glue from solidifying.
Background
The impregnated paper is prepared by mixing non-woven wood pulp, PE and plant fibers, has super-strong absorption capacity and anti-dissolving capacity, is an economical low-particle separated paper towel, is widely used in the veneering of cabinets, wardrobes and Bell reinforced composite floors, and the existing impregnated paper production gluing equipment presses the impregnated paper into a glue storage box through a driving roller, a compression roller and the like to slowly pass through the impregnated paper to achieve the glue dipping effect.
However, the glue solidification prevention mechanism of the existing glue storage box mostly sets stirring blades in the glue storage box for stirring, although the mode can achieve the solidification prevention function, the glue is driven to fluctuate and roll when being stirred, the glue is easy to adhere incompletely, the production effect is affected, and therefore the glue solidification prevention impregnated paper gluing device is provided.

The utility model has the beneficial effects that:
1. the electric heating wires arranged on the inner wall of the glue storage box and the transmission shafts provided with the stirring blades and arranged on two sides of the partition plate in a rotating mode are matched with the two motor drives, so that glue in the glue storage box can be heated and stirred alternately, and the glue is prevented from being solidified due to relative non-flowing at normal temperature for a long time.
2. Through the second portal frame arranged at both ends of the upper part of the glue storage box and the movable compression rollers arranged at the lower part of the second portal frame in a sliding way, and by matching with the driving component on one second portal frame and the pushing mechanism on the other second portal frame, during normal operation, one movable compression roller moves downwards to the lowest end to press impregnated paper into one impregnation cavity, the other movable compression roller is positioned at the highest end and is not contacted with glue in the other impregnation cavity in a separation way, the transmission shaft in the corresponding impregnation cavity rotates to stir the glue continuously, and by matching with the heating of an electric heating wire, the glue in the impregnation cavity is ensured not to be solidified, when the other impregnation cavity is not stirred and heated for a long time, the glue tends to be solidified gradually, at the moment, only a first air cylinder needs to be driven, the alternating downward movement of the two movable compression rollers is realized under the action of an L-shaped rod, the first connecting rod and the second connecting rod, and then the PIC is matched to control the corresponding motor to drive the transmission shaft to rotate and stir, the two glue dipping cavities can be alternately heated and stirred, and when one glue dipping cavity is heated and stirred, the dipping paper is positioned in the other glue dipping cavity, so that the glue dipping effect is prevented from being influenced by glue fluctuation generated by stirring.
